Output 6b60b17ab105f7f960cbabfe315aea2b9538520c73ad8ed5d083ea8db3fc3c84:3

value
11677709
script pubkey
OP_0 OP_PUSHBYTES_20 ba4b373644ea61a1f06b4af1f301ead0539168b7
address
bc1qhf9nwdjyafs6rurtftclxq026pfez69h9pr6m4
transaction
6b60b17ab105f7f960cbabfe315aea2b9538520c73ad8ed5d083ea8db3fc3c84
spent
true